2014-05-22res_corosync: Update module to work with Stasis (and compile)Matthew Jordan
This patch fixes res_corosync such that it works with Asterisk 12. This restores the functionality that was present in previous versions of Asterisk, and ensures compatibility with those versions by restoring the binary message format needed to pass information from/to them. The following changes were made in the core to support this: * The event system has been partially restored. All event definition and event types in this patch were pulled from Asterisk 11. Previously, we had hoped that this information would live in res_corosync; however, the approach in this patch seems to be better for a few reasons: (1) Theoretically, ast_events can be used by any module as a binary representation of a Stasis message. Given the structure of an ast_event object, that information has to live in the core to be used universally. For example, defining the payload of a device state ast_event in res_corosync could result in an incompatible device state representation in another module. (2) Much of this representation already lived in the core, and was not easily extensible. (3) The code already existed. :-) * Stasis message types now have a message formatter that converts their payload to an ast_event object. * Stasis message forwarders now handle forwarding to themselves. Previously this would result in an infinite recursive call. Now, this simply creates a new forwarding object with no forwards set up (as it is the thing it is forwarding to). This is advantageous for res_corosync, as returning NULL would also imply an unrecoverable error. Returning a subscription in this case allows for easier handling of message types that are published directly to an aggregate topic that has forwarders. 2014-04-17ARI: Add tones playback resourceJonathan Rose
Adds a tones URI type to the playback resource. The tone can be specified by name (from indications.conf) or by a tone pattern. In addition, tonezone can be specified in the URI (by appending ;tonezone=<zone>). Tones must be stopped manually in order for a stasis control to move on from playback of the tone. Tones may be paused, resumed, restarted, and stopped. They may not be rewound or fast forwarded (tones can't be controlled in a way that lets you skip around from note to note and pausing and resuming will also restart the tone from the beginning). 2014-03-07stasis cache: Enhance to keep track of an item from different entities.Richard Mudgett
A stasis cache entry now contains more than a single message/snapshot. It contains messages/snapshots for the local entity as well as any remote entities that post to the cached item. In addition callbacks can be supplied when the cache is created to compute and post the aggregate message/snapshot representing all entities stored in the cache entry. * All stasis messages now have an eid to indicate what entity posted it. * The stasis cache enhancements allow device state to cache and aggregate the device states from local and remote entities in a single operation. The cached aggregate device state is available immediately after it is posted to the stasis bus. This improves performance by eliminating a cache dump and associated ao2 container traversals to calculate the aggregate state. 2013-08-01Split caching out from the stasis_caching_topic.David M. Lee
In working with res_stasis, I discovered a significant limitation to the current structure of stasis_caching_topics: you cannot subscribe to cache updates for a single channel/bridge/endpoint/etc. To address this, this patch splits the cache away from the stasis_caching_topic, making it a first class object. The stasis_cache object is shared amongst individual stasis_caching_topics that are created per channel/endpoint/etc. These are still forwarded to global whatever_all_cached topics, so their use from most of the code does not change. In making these changes, I noticed that we frequently used a similar pattern for bridges, endpoints and channels: single_topic ----------------> all_topic ^ | single_topic_cached ----+----> all_topic_cached | +----> cache This pattern was extracted as the 'Stasis Caching Pattern', defined in stasis_caching_pattern.h. This avoids a lot of duplicate code between the different domain objects. Since the cache is now disassociated from its upstream caching topics, this also necessitated a change to how the 'guaranteed' flag worked for retrieving from a cache. The code for handling the caching guarantee was extracted into a 'stasis_topic_wait' function, which works for any stasis_topic. 2013-06-14Fix regression in MWI stasis handling.Mark Michelson
In revision 389733, mwi state allocation was placed into its own function instead of performing the allocation in-line when required. The issue was that in ast_publish_mwi_state_full(), the local variable "uniqueid" was no longer being set, but it was still being used as the topic for MWI. This meant that all MWI publications ended up being published to the "" (empty string) mailbox topic. Thus MWI subscriptions for specific mailboxes were never notified of mailbox state changes. This change fixes the issue by removing the local uniqueid variable from ast_publish_mwi_state_full() and instead referencing the mwi_state->uniqueid field since it has been properly set. 2013-05-30Avoid unnecessary cleanups during immediate shutdownDavid M. Lee
This patch addresses issues during immediate shutdowns, where modules are not unloaded, but Asterisk atexit handlers are run. In the typical case, this usually isn't a big deal. But the introduction of the Stasis message bus makes it much more likely for asynchronous activity to be happening off in some thread during shutdown. During an immediate shutdown, Asterisk skips unloading modules. But while it is processing the atexit handlers, there is a window of time where some of the core message types have been cleaned up, but the message bus is still running. Specifically, it's still running module subscriptions that might be using the core message types. If a message is received by that subscription in that window, it will attempt to use a message type that has been cleaned up. To solve this problem, this patch introduces ast_register_cleanup(). This function operates identically to ast_register_atexit(), except that cleanup calls are not invoked on an immediate shutdown. All of the core message type and topic cleanup was moved from atexit handlers to cleanup handlers. This ensures that core type and topic cleanup only happens if the modules that used them are first unloaded. This patch also changes the ast_assert() when accessing a cleaned up or uninitialized message type to an error log message. Message type functions are actually NULL safe across the board, so the assert was a bit heavy handed. Especially for anyone with DO_CRASH enabled. 2013-05-17Fix shutdown assertions in stasis-coreDavid M. Lee
In r388005, macros were introduced to consistently define message types. This added an assert if a message type was used either before it was initialized or after it had been cleaned up. It turns out that this assertion fires during shutdown. This actually exposed a hidden shutdown ordering problem. Since unsubscribing is asynchronous, it's possible that the message types used by the subscription could be freed before the final message of the subscription was processed. This patch adds stasis_subscription_join(), which blocks until the last message has been processed by the subscription. Since joining was most commonly done right after an unsubscribe, a stasis_unsubscribe_and_join() convenience function was also added. Similar functions were also added to the stasis_caching_topic and stasis_message_router, since they wrap subscriptions and have similar problems. Other code in trunk was refactored to join() where appropriate, or at least verify that the subscription was complete before being destroyed. 2013-01-22Add ControlPlayback manager actionMatthew Jordan
This patch adds the capability for asynchronous manipulation of audio being played back to a channel though a new AMI action "ControlPlayback". The ControlPlayback action supports a number of operations, the availability of which depend on the application being used to send audio to the channel. When the audio playback was initiated using the ControlPlayback application or CONTROL STREAM FILE AGI command, the audio can be paused, stopped, restarted, reversed, or skipped forward. When initiated by other mechanisms (such as the Playback application), the audio can be stopped, reversed, or skipped forward.
